my objection is to the idea of "damage" done in perpetuity by year one teething.

I doubt the damage is permanent. Overall, the Reliance brand name is probably too strong to have much damage done with 6 million subscribers complaining over a period of a couple of months.

It is entirely possible that they purposely slowed down sub growth to concentrate on network issues and scrubbing the base of non-paying subs. Hopefully, that is the case. If Reliance is going to make its own '04 sub goals, they'll probably need to see an upturn in the next couple of months. If I remember correctly, their internal target was for 25 million subscribers by year-end....even if they meant their fiscal year (March '05), that would still be 1.5 million new subs per month
